East End Park
East End Park is a community park located at 633 N Wood River Ave in Wood River, Illinois, United States. Operated by the Wood River Parks & Recreation Department, the park offers a variety of recreational activities and facilities for all citizens, regardless of race, color, national origin, sex, age, or disability. The goal of the department is to provide wholesome recreation for the entire community at the lowest possible cost, while also running the Golf Course as a profit-producing enterprise. Recreation programs are self-supporting, ensuring that there is no undue burden on taxpayers.

Lakewood Park
Lakewood Park, located on Hoffman Boulevard in Aurora, Illinois, is a vibrant and diverse park within the Fox Valley Park District. With a mission to provide fun, safe, and environmentally responsible recreation experiences, the park is a beloved destination for the community. The Fox Valley Park District, serving over 236,000 residents in Aurora, Montgomery, and North Aurora, is recognized as an Illinois Distinguished Agency and a National Gold Medal Award winner for excellence in park management. With 168 parks, 48 miles of trails, and 2,500 acres of parkland, the district is committed to promoting healthy lifestyles and vibrant communities.

Montgomery Park
Montgomery Park, located at 301 North River Street in Montgomery, Illinois, is part of the Fox Valley Park District which maintains 171 parks with a variety of amenities. The park features trails, neighborhood and community parks that are open from sunrise to one hour past sunset. With 25 lakes, 63 park shelters, and over 2,500 acres of open space, Montgomery Park offers a range of recreational opportunities for visitors. Park amenities include playgrounds, basketball courts, tennis courts, ball fields, and soccer fields. Visitors can enjoy fishing in the park, but must abide by state game laws and possess a valid Illinois Fishing License. Dogs must be leashed, and alcoholic beverages are prohibited in the park system. Motorized vehicles are not allowed on nature trails, and certain activities such as hunting and mistreatment of animals are strictly prohibited.
